Publisher's Synopsis

"I had a dream and it was fulfilled by meeting with Benny, Bjorn and Agnetha." ANNI-FRID LYNGSTAD Abba's was an extraordinary journey through the pages of rock history - it took them from throwaway Eurovision turn to highly respected pop icons. Their story has everything; beautiful girls with incredible voices, love, marriages, break ups, divorces, not to mention some of the most memorable outfits ever seen on a stage. This indispensable book provides fans of the band with a perfect career retrospective; it looks beyond the glitz and the glamour to get to the heart of what made Abba so special. The book features a biography of Abba, along with in-depth interviews with Björn Again founder Rod Leissle, record producer Pip Williams, music journalist Hugh Fielder and Anni-Frid Lyngstad herself, who give unique insights into what it was like to work and socialise with the one of the hottest properties the pop industry had ever seen. The book also includes a detailed track-by-track analysis of all Abba's studio releases.
